建库建表

当前话题为您枚举了最新的 建库建表。在这里,您可以轻松访问广泛的教程、示例代码和实用工具,帮助您有效地学习和应用这些核心编程技术。查看页面下方的资源列表,快速下载您需要的资料。我们的资源覆盖从基础到高级的各种主题,无论您是初学者还是有经验的开发者,都能找到有价值的信息。

Oracle基本语法建库、建表、建约束、建索引与复杂查询
1. 创建数据库与表 在Oracle中,创建数据库是通过SQL*Plus或其他工具进行,通常由管理员完成。创建表的语法如下: CREATE TABLE table_name ( column1 datatype CONSTRAINTS, column2 datatype CONSTRAINTS, ... ); 2. 建立约束 约束用于确保数据的完整性和一致性,常见的约束包括:- PRIMARY KEY: 用于唯一标识记录- FOREIGN KEY: 用于确保子表与父表的数据一致- UNIQUE: 保证列的所有值唯一- CHECK: 用于限定列中的数据值- NOT NULL: 确保列不能包含空值 3. 创建索引 索引可以加速查询,常见的创建索引语法如下: CREATE INDEX index_name ON table_name(column_name); 4. 创建过程(Procedure) 在Oracle中,存储过程是可以执行的SQL语句集合,语法如下: CREATE OR REPLACE PROCEDURE procedure_name IS BEGIN -- SQL Statements END procedure_name; 5. 复杂查询 复杂查询涉及多个表的连接、子查询、聚合函数等,常见的复杂查询如: SELECT t1.column1, t2.column2 FROM table1 t1 JOIN table2 t2 ON t1.id = t2.id WHERE t1.condition = 'value'; 可以结合GROUP BY、HAVING和ORDER BY来处理复杂的数据汇总和排序。
参数化建表方案
利用动态SQL实现灵活建表 该方案支持根据传入的数据库名称和表名称,动态生成并执行建表语句。通过参数化配置,使用者可以轻松创建所需的数据库表,避免了手动编写DDL语句的繁琐过程。
MySQLoozie建表SQL优化
在使用Hadoop Oozie时,如果出现启动或运行报错,可能是因为缺少表‘oozie.VALIDATE_CONN’。
Sharding-proxy 与 Sharding-UI 的建库建表脚本
用于创建 Sharding-proxy 和 Sharding-UI 数据库和表的 SQL 脚本。
使用T-SQL进行数据库建库建表及约束详解
在数据库管理中,T-SQL是SQL Server所使用的扩展SQL语言,用于执行数据库操作。详细介绍了如何使用T-SQL创建数据库、定义表结构,并应用各类约束,包括主键、外键、检查约束和唯一性约束。通过示例演示了如何使用CREATE DATABASE创建新数据库,使用CREATE TABLE定义表结构,以及如何添加不同类型的约束。例如,主键约束确保每条记录有唯一标识,外键约束用于建立表间关系。此外,还展示了如何插入数据到表中。
MySQL建库指南
创建数据库:CREATE DATABASE 库名;查询数据库:SELECT * FROM 表名;删除数据库:DROP DATABASE 库名;
数据库基础:从建表到查询
本章核心内容 创建您的第一张数据库表 SQL 语言入门:基本语句解析 数据库查询基础:使用 SELECT 语句获取数据 精准数据获取:掌握带条件的查询语句 数据排序:让查询结果更清晰
树形关系数据库建表策略
建立数据库表以表示树形关系,确保清晰有效的层级组织。
Quartz 2.3.2数据库建表SQL详解
Quartz是一款Java应用中广泛使用的开源作业调度框架。版本2.3.2稳定成熟,提供丰富功能帮助开发者管理任务。不同数据库环境下,根据具体需求,需要相应SQL建表脚本来支持其功能。详细解析了针对SQL Server、Sybase、Oracle、MySQL(InnoDB引擎)、PostgreSQL、CUBRID和H2的建表SQL脚本,以及各自特点和适用环境。
SQL实战宝典:建表与数据操作
SQL实战宝典:建表与数据操作 建表 使用 CREATE TABLE 语句定义表结构,包括列名、数据类型和约束条件。 示例: CREATE TABLE users (id INT PRIMARY KEY, name VARCHAR(50), age INT); 增 使用 INSERT INTO 语句向表中插入新记录。 示例: INSERT INTO users (name, age) VALUES ('John Doe', 30); 删 使用 DELETE FROM 语句删除表中的记录。 示例: DELETE FROM users WHERE age > 60; 改 使用 UPDATE 语句修改表中现有记录的字段值。 示例: UPDATE users SET age = 31 WHERE name = 'John Doe'; 查 使用 SELECT 语句查询表中数据,可以进行条件筛选、排序、分组等操作。 示例: SELECT name, age FROM users ORDER BY age DESC;